Exploring World Cultures (Groups 1 – 8)

From Ireland and Saudi Arabia to Argentina and China,
Exploring World Cultures allows young readers to explore in detail the customs,
beliefs, and lifestyles of people from different countries around the world.
This exciting and successful series helps young readers understand a country's
history, government, and geography, as well as its languages, religions, arts,
and holidays. Each book encourages kids to discover what life is like in a
different part of the world while identifying similarities to their own
culture.
